Step-by-step explanation:
In the NOD Signaling Pathway, Nod1 and Nod2 oligomerize and recruit a set of serine-threonine kinases known as RIP2 or RICK. These kinases then initiate downstream signaling events leading to the activation of important transcription factors such as NF-κB and MAP kinases. This activation results in the production of inflammatory cytokines, chemokines, and other effector molecules that are essential for the innate immune response to bacterial invasion.
